Since 1982, Meyer has awarded grants and program-related investments totaling more than $930 million to more than 3,500 organizations around the Pacific Northwest.

This database includes more than 9,000 grant awards Meyer Memorial Trust has made since 1982. It is updated quarterly. Use the filters below or search to refine your view.
